§ 22-3301 — Forcible entry and detainer.

District of Columbia·Title 22 Criminal Offenses and Penalties.·Ch. 33 Trespass; Injuries to Property.
Whoever shall forcibly enter upon any premises, or, having entered without force, shall unlawfully detain the same by force against any person previously in the peaceable possession of the same and claiming right thereto, shall be punished by imprisonment for not more than 1 year or a fine of not more than the amount set forth in § 22-3571.01 , or both.

Legislative History

Mar. 3, 1901, 31 Stat. 1327, ch. 854, § 851; June 11, 2013, D.C. Law 19-317, § 201(m), 60 DCR 2064
